1. Understand Why Mobile-First Design Matters in Fort Worth
Fort Worth consumers frequently search for products and services while on the go. Whether they are looking for a nearby restaurant, service provider, or local business, mobile devices are often the primary tool. A mobile-first website is designed with smaller screens in mind first, then scaled up for desktops, ensuring usability, speed, and clarity on all devices.
2. Prioritize Fast Page Load Speeds
Mobile users expect instant access to information. Slow-loading websites lead to higher bounce rates and lost conversions. Optimizing images, minimizing code, and using lightweight design elements help ensure your Fort Worth business website loads quickly, even on slower mobile connections. Speed is not only important for user experience but also for search engine rankings.
3. Use Simple, User-Friendly Navigation
Mobile screens require clean and intuitive navigation. Avoid cluttered menus and excessive dropdowns. A mobile-first website should feature clear navigation paths, easy-to-tap buttons, and accessible menus. Fort Worth users should be able to find services, contact details, and key information within seconds.
4. Design with Touch in Mind
Mobile users interact with websites using their fingers, not a mouse. Buttons, links, and forms must be sized appropriately to prevent accidental clicks. Adequate spacing between elements improves usability and enhances the overall user experience, making it easier for Fort Worth customers to take action.
5. Focus on Clear Calls-to-Action
Mobile-first websites need strong, visible calls-to-action. Whether it’s “Call Now,” “Get a Quote,” or “Schedule an Appointment,” CTAs should stand out and be easy to tap. For local Fort Worth businesses, clickable phone numbers and contact buttons help drive immediate engagement and conversions.
6. Optimize Content for Mobile Reading
Mobile users scan content quickly. Large blocks of text can be overwhelming on small screens. Use short paragraphs, bullet points, and clear headings to improve readability. Mobile-optimized content ensures your message is clear and engaging for Fort Worth customers who are browsing on their phones.
7. Ensure Responsive Design Across All Devices
While mobile-first design starts with smartphones, your website must adapt seamlessly to tablets, laptops, and desktops. Responsive design ensures consistent branding, layout, and functionality across all screen sizes. This flexibility allows Fort Worth businesses to deliver a professional experience to every visitor.
